What is a PCB board, and why does it appear in nearly every modern-day electronic device? A PCB board, or printed circuit board, provides both the mechanical support and the electrical links required to connect components together. When people ask what is the PCB or define PCB, they are normally referring to the level board that holds resistors, capacitors, ICs, adapters, and other parts in the appropriate setup so a circuit can function reliably.
A PCB board definition is wider than lots of initial recognize. It is not just a sheet with copper on it. It is a very carefully crafted system that routes signals, distributes power, manages resistance, handles warm, and supports assembly. In electronics, what is PCB in electronics typically describes the whole interconnect structure that turns a schematic into a physical, functioning item. That is why PCB design and assembly are so carefully linked. The layout choices made during design straight affect efficiency, manufacturability, and lasting reliability.
Most boards are built from a substrate such as FR-4, though types of PCB materials differ depending on the application. A board might be rigid, flexible, or a rigid flex PCB that integrates both features. Flexible PCBs, flex rigid PCB settings up, and flexible printed circuit assembly alternatives all offer different mechanical and electrical needs.
During the PCB fabrication process, copper-clad laminate is patterned utilizing imaging and etching techniques to create traces and pads. Once the bare board is made, PCB board soldering and assembly start. Lots of individuals search for how to solder a circuit board or how to solder circuit board since soldering is the step that permanently affixes parts to the board. In a normal PCB circuit board assembly process, solder paste is applied to the pads, components are positioned, and the board is warmed in a reflow stove.

High frequency printed circuit board tasks often depend on rf PCB materials selection, since dielectric constant, dissipation aspect, and thermal residential or commercial properties matter a lot more than in regular electronic boards. Microwave PCBs, RF/microwave PCB builds, and high frequency PCB manufacturer abilities are important for cordless systems, radar, test tools, and communication components. High speed PCB design likewise plays a role when electronic interfaces like DDR5 PCB designs require tight control of trace impedance, size, and layer stack-up.

Steps of PCB design typically begin with defining requirements, choosing the ideal parts, drawing the schematic, and planning the stack-up. PCB assembly design ought to think about solderability, part alignment, and pick-and-place compatibility.
The inquiry what is a PCB assembly is also typical. A PCB assembly, often called PCBA, is the booming board after parts have been soldered in place. Printed circuit board and assembly services integrate bare board fabrication with element sourcing and positioning. EMS PCB assembly carriers often deal with the total process from purchase to examination, while board assembly professionals may concentrate on the placement and soldering stage. Assembling PCB products properly calls for examination approaches such as aesthetic checks, automated optical examination, and electrical testing.
